Transaction 121d8987e6190ecf86f2780dc1ee5c49c0932d9c61a54bbce62833747d712201
1 Input
1 Output
-
121d8987e6190ecf86f2780dc1ee5c49c0932d9c61a54bbce62833747d712201:0
- value
- 71738
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2abb720cb56d82d0a8ce60589a7cd633c70aed50 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14twvzwbgVNpwjpUt9qZuofhfyVsA2RccK